Understanding Indonesian Withholding Tax on Services
- 7th February 2024
- Posted by: mamsolutions
- Categories: Finance & accounting, Taxation updates
Indonesia imposes withholding tax on services rendered by residents and non-residents to ensure tax compliance and generate revenue. This tax is deducted at the source, meaning the payer withholds and remits a percentage of the payment to the tax authorities on behalf of the service provider. Understanding the rules and rates of Indonesian withholding tax on services is essential to ensure accurate compliance and avoid any potential penalties.
